Kingsbury, NY to Tonawanda, NY is 310.3 miles and takes about 6h 26m via New York State Thruway and Adirondack Northway, with a fuel budget near $50 and enough daylight to finish in a day. This one-day trip stays within New York State, moving from the Northeast region to the Northeast. The route offers a mix of highway and surface roads, making it a manageable drive for most. Expect to spend the majority of your time on major highways before transitioning to more local roads for the final stretch. It's a straightforward drive that gets you where you need to go without too much fuss.

Tonawanda is the name of both a city in the Northtowns of Erie County, New York, and the unincorporated suburban township that surrounds it. The incorporated village of Kenmore also makes up part of the Town of Tonawanda. All three of these places are covered in this article.
